France, Morocco prepare treaty to foster ties

By Ahmed Eljechtimi RABAT, May 20 (Reuters) – Moroccan and French foreign ministers said on Wednesday the two countries are preparing to sign a treaty to strengthen ties during an upcoming state visit by King Mohammed VI to France. The treaty will be the first Morocco signs with a European country, Moroccan Foreign Minister Nasser Bourita told reporters after talks with his French counterpart, Jean-Noel Barrot.  The two ministers did […]

NASA’s Perseverance Rover is ready to complete a Martian marathon

By Will Dunham WASHINGTON, May 20 (Reuters) – For NASA’s Perseverance Rover, life on Mars has been a marathon, not a sprint. For more than five years, the six-wheeled robotic explorer has been steadily traversing the Martian surface seeking signs of ancient life, studying its geology and climate, and collecting rock samples for possible return to Earth. The rover has now traveled 26.09 miles (41.99 km), just shy of the […]
